Product Details
- 100% ring-spun cotton
- Fabric weight: 6.1 oz/yd² (206.8 g/m²) — heavyweight, structured
- Garment-dyed for that lived-in feel
- Relaxed unisex fit, runs true to size
- 7/8″ double-needle topstitched collar
- Twill-taped neck and shoulders for durability
- Double-needle armhole, sleeve, and bottom hems
- Blank product sourced from Honduras

What's "chicken math"?
The inexplicable phenomenon by which a backyard chicken keeper begins with three hens and ends the season with seventeen, two ducks, and a coop addition. We named the brand after it.
